At our baby's one-month celebration, my wife, Emilia Hayes, decides to hold a vote. Anyone who thinks the baby should take my last name votes A. Anyone who thinks the baby should take her first love, Alex Mitchell's, last name votes B. Every relative and friend at the table votes for Alex. And yet, when Emilia's family is at its lowest, I am the one who gives her the money to start her business and helps put her younger brother, Elliot Hayes, through college. Elliot, who used to proudly tell everyone I am part of his family, laughs the loudest. "Ryan has been devoted to Emilia for 15 years. There's no way he'd risk losing his wife and son over a last name." Emilia notices my discomfort and frowns as she defends me. "Don't say that. He has his pride too." Then she places our baby in Alex's arms, takes his hand, and asks, "Have you decided what to name the baby?" My mom, Winona Williams, looks at her grandson with tears in her eyes. Afraid I'll really lose my wife and baby, she forces a smile. "It's okay if your first child takes his last name," she says. "You can always have another baby later." I open my mouth to argue. But watching my mother lower her head alongside everyone else just to keep my family together makes me realize there is no point. What they don't know is that tomorrow, along with the application to change my son's last name, I'll also be serving Emilia with divorce papers.

Chapter 1

Alex Mitchell leaned forward to tease the baby in his arms, looking confident. "Let's name him Amatus Mitchell."

He looked up at Emilia Hayes and declared, "That name represents how you will always be my beloved."

The crowd erupted in applause.

"Amatus Mitchell! What a beautiful name!" one praised.

"It shows just how much he cares about her and commemorates the way they first met. It's such a meaningful gesture."

Emilia's eyes reddened at his declaration of love, her hand still wrapped around Alex's wrist.

Her younger brother, Elliot Hayes, slapped the table and laughed. "That's my man. Even the name he picked for his baby is romantic.

"Unlike my brother-in-law, Ryan. The names he came up with were so tacky, they sounded like something an old man in the countryside would choose."

I stared at the smile on Emilia's face and suddenly remembered what happened after she got pregnant.

I had stayed up several nights and filled an entire notebook with names. One of them was "Nathaniel Parker", chosen in memory of my late father.

Emilia had taken one glance at it before throwing the notebook into the trash. "Too tacky. And why would you name a baby after that dead man? It reeks of death. You can keep whatever your father left you if you want, but don't force it on my baby."

So it wasn't that the name was bad. She simply didn't want a name chosen by me.

I let out a low chuckle.

Emilia finally looked at me. "What's so funny?"

"Emilia." I looked straight at her and spoke slowly. "Once that name is made official today, some things can never be undone."

Elliot scoffed. "Are you trying to threaten her? You've spent 15 years kissing up to my sister. If Alex hadn't stepped aside back then, do you think you ever would have married her?

"Now you're throwing a fit because the baby is taking Alex's last name? You should be thanking him for letting you have my sister in the first place."

I shot him a sharp glance. "Say that again."

The lighthearted mood around the table quickly turned tense.

Alex pulled the baby closer and leaned back as though I had frightened him, deliberately shielding the baby.

"Enough." He sighed. "Getting worked up over a baby's last name makes you look pretty pathetic. If it really bothers you, I'll let you name him instead."

He glanced down at the baby with a faint, knowing smile. "Besides, a baby's last name doesn't matter. The person who raises him is the one who really gets to be his dad."

Emilia felt guilty when she saw my reaction. But the moment she heard Alex speak, her expression hardened. "That's enough. Alex is willing to let it go now, so how much longer are you going to keep pushing this?"

She walked up to me and lowered her voice. "It's just a last name. How can you be this petty? Aren't you embarrassed? If you really loved the baby, you wouldn't need a last name to prove you're his father."

I looked at her and suddenly had nothing left to say.

Just then, the photographer came over and reminded us it was time for the family photo.

Emilia immediately hooked her arm around Alex's. "Let's take a picture."

She took the baby from Alex but didn't come toward me. Instead, she stood beside him. Alex naturally placed his arm around her shoulder.

The photographer looked at them and smiled. "The baby's father, please get a little closer to the mom."

Everyone heard him, but no one person corrected him.

Alex simply moved closer, sliding his hand from Emilia's shoulder to her waist. The baby was between them. They looked like a perfect family of three.

My mom, Winona Williams, her eyes red from tears, tried to get into the picture.

But Elliot waved her off. "Winona, it's the young couple's family photo. Don't crowd them."

Mom froze, then quietly returned to my side.

When the flash went off, I saw her secretly wipe away a tear.

A staff member soon came over with an invoice. "Ms. Hayes, since the baby's name has been changed, the backdrop and photo album cover need to be remade. The rush fee comes to 2,800 dollars. Please settle the payment."

Emilia didn't even take the invoice. She merely looked at me. "Take care of it."

When I didn't move, she frowned, pulled my supplementary card from her purse, and slapped it down in front of me.

"Hurry up. You're holding up the rest of the celebration."

I still didn't reach for it.

The room gradually fell silent.

Emilia's face darkened, and she turned to Mom. "Winona, can you talk some sense into him? Today is an important day for me, and he's making everyone uncomfortable over a last name. Please talk to him. He's just embarrassing himself in front of everyone."

Mom went pale. She had already endured so much humiliation, yet she still tried to smooth things over and grabbed my sleeve.

"Let it go, Ryan. Please, just pay for it." Her voice grew quieter. "I'm old. A little humiliation doesn't hurt me. But the baby can't grow up without a complete family."

I looked into her tearful eyes, and the last bit of hesitation in my heart disappeared.

I reached for the card.

Only then did Emilia's expression soften. "That's more like it, honey. Once you've made the payment, you and Winona should head home. You're only ruining the mood by staying here.

"The name-change papers will be sent to the house tomorrow. Remember to sign them. Don't cause another scene, okay?"

I looked down at the card in my hand.

I didn't take it to the staff. Instead, I slipped it into my pocket.

Emilia froze.

I took Mom's cold hand and turned toward the door.

"I'll sign the papers. But Emilia, remember this. If all of you have decided he's a Mitchell, then from now on, don't spend another cent of my money on a child who belongs to the Mitchell family."
